Our Approach
Miki Autism School specialises in working with children diagnosed with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) and Complex Needs, ranging from 2 to 12 years old. Our proven methodology is designed to create an ideal learning environment where each child can thrive.
We utilise evidence-based educational strategies supported by Behaviour Analysis and tailored Individualised Educational Programs (IEPs). These personalised programs are central to our in-house interdisciplinary approach, which brings together a dedicated team of professionals, including:
- Speech & Language Therapists (SLT)
- Occupational Therapists (OT)
- Health Professional (External)
- Nursing & Nutrition Aid
- Qualified Educators
- Educator Assistants
By integrating expertise across these disciplines, Miki School ensures a holistic and supportive environment that nurtures the unique needs and potential of every child

Our Story
Miki School has its roots in a personal and heartfelt story. God’s plan was in motion, even when she couldn’t see it. Monique van Rensburg’s brother couldn’t pronounce her name as a child, affectionately calling her “Miki.”
This endearing nickname later became the name of her school, a place born out of Monique’s deep love for children and her commitment to their education and growth.
Initially established as a Foundation Phase school, Miki School’s story took a transformative turn in 2019 with the arrival of a young boy named Bassie. Diagnosed with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D), Bassie’s parents sought a supportive and nurturing environment tailored to his needs. His journey with Miki School profoundly influenced Monique and sparked her passion for supporting children with autism.
Inspired by Bassie and a close family member also diagnosed with autism, Monique reimagined Miki School into Miki Autism School. She brought together a dedicated team of educators and therapists, many of whom remain integral to the school today.
With love, care, and an unwavering commitment to inclusivity, Miki Autism School began to flourish. By the end of 2024, it has grown to serve 28 children across four classes, supported by 11 passionate staff members. The school has become a beacon of hope and opportunity for children with autism and their families.
Now 12 years old, Bassie is thriving—his social, emotional, and developmental achievements a testament to the supportive community at Miki Autism School. His success embodies the school’s vision: “The World for You.” By putting children at the heart of everything it does, Miki Autism School continues to make a lasting difference in the lives of children and their families.

Collaborative Multi-Discipline Team (MDT)
Our Multi-Discipline Team (MDT) includes parents, educators, therapists, and counsellors (where applicable). The MDT works closely together, maintaining regular communication to monitor and track the progress of each child’s Individualized Education Plan (IEP).
Educators & Assistants
Our Educators are continuously upskilled in areas such as remedial learning, inclusivity, and special needs education. They have carefully curated an environment tailored to help children succeed academically and socially.
Educator Assistants play a crucial role in supporting both educators and children. They are actively upskilled in the and receive regular feedback from the Specialist Team.
Nursing and Nutrition Aid

Our Nursing and Nutrition Aid will advise parents regarding nutrition which will be beneficial for our children. Our Aid will also be responsible for First Aid, administering medication, keep parents informed about sick children and be the safety representative.
Therapy Centre (In-House)

Our in-house Therapy Centre provides specialised health services, including:
- Speech/Language Therapy (SLT)
- Occupational Therapy (OT)
- Counsellor to support parents and strategies to assist in their journey of parenting
The therapists form an integral part of the MDT, working collaboratively to monitor each student’s progress.

School Security
The safety of our students, staff, and property is a top priority. Miki Autism School employs a full-time Site Security Supervisor, providing 24-hour security on the premises to ensure a safe and secure environment for all.
